Product Information

Boc-(R)-3-amino-3-(3-cyanophenyl)propionic acid is a versatile compound widely utilized in the field of pharmaceutical research and development. This amino acid derivative is particularly valuable for its role in the synthesis of peptide-based therapeutics, where it serves as a building block due to its unique structural features. The presence of the Boc (tert-butyloxycarbonyl) protecting group enhances its stability during chemical reactions, making it an ideal candidate for complex synthesis processes. Researchers appreciate its ability to facilitate the introduction of functional groups, thereby expanding the potential for creating novel compounds with targeted biological activities.

In addition to its applications in peptide synthesis, Boc-(R)-3-amino-3-(3-cyanophenyl)propionic acid has shown promise in the development of inhibitors for various biological pathways, particularly in oncology and neurology. Its distinct properties allow for fine-tuning in drug design, offering researchers a strategic advantage in optimizing therapeutic efficacy. This compound stands out among similar amino acid derivatives due to its specific structural characteristics, which can lead to enhanced selectivity and potency in drug formulations.

Synonyms
Boc-D-β-Phe(3-CN)-OH, (R-Boc-3-cyano-β-phenylalanine
CAS Number
501015-21-0
Purity
≥ 98% (HPLC)
Molecular Formula
C15H18N2O4
Molecular Weight
290.32
MDL Number
MFCD03427967
PubChem ID
22309333
Melting Point
107-116 °C
Appearance
White solid
Optical Rotation
[a]D25 = +43 ± 2º (C=1 in EtOH)
Conditions
Store at 0-8°C

Applications

Boc-(R)-3-amino-3-(3-cyanophenyl)propionic acid is widely utilized in research focused on:

  • Peptide Synthesis: This compound serves as a key building block in the synthesis of peptides, particularly in the pharmaceutical industry where custom peptides are needed for drug development.
  • Drug Development: Its unique structure allows for the design of novel therapeutic agents, especially in the treatment of neurological disorders, by modifying its functional groups to enhance efficacy.
  • Bioconjugation: The compound can be used in bioconjugation processes, linking drugs to targeting molecules, which improves the specificity and reduces side effects in targeted therapies.
  • Research in Neuroscience: It is valuable in neuroscience research for studying receptor interactions and signaling pathways, aiding in the understanding of complex brain functions.
  • Analytical Chemistry: The compound is utilized in analytical methods to detect and quantify amino acids in biological samples, providing insights into metabolic processes.
